Invision Community 4: SEO, prepare for v5 and dormant account notifications By Matt Monday at 02:04 PM
Dreadknux Posted December 13, 2021 Posted December 13, 2021 So I'm trying to take advantage of the social media promotion / Our Picks feature on my forum, and while Twitter integration is working as intended there is some sort of fatal error preventing me from connecting my community to my Facebook Page. When going through the AdminCP, I'm told to head to Facebook and sign in to grant the following permissions: 'manage_pages' 'publish_pages' However when I click the links to head off-site and onto Facebook, the following error is thrown at me every single time. Quote Invalid Scopes: manage_pages, publish_pages. This message is only shown to developers. Users of your app will ignore these permissions if present. Please read the documentation for valid permissions at: https://developers.facebook.com/docs/facebook-login/permissions I have done some digging and it turns out that both "manage_pages" and "publish_pages" are actually deprecated Facebook Page parameters since mid-2020, which I am assuming is leading to the errors here. https://developers.facebook.com/docs/permissions/reference/manage_pages/ Quote On May 5, 2020, we released six new Page permissions to replace the manage_pages and publish_pages permissions. Please visit our V7.0 Blog post, Graph API Changelog, and Pages API Overview for more information. Classic case of Facebook changing its code every five minutes... but it does mean that IPB's software urgently needs to be updated in order for this feature to work correctly now. Can we please get this addressed in the next bugfix update? Foolboy 1
Marc Posted December 15, 2021 Posted December 15, 2021 This has been flagged for our developers to take a look at, so may take a little longer than a standard support question. Please bear with us SeNioR- and Dreadknux 2
Dreadknux Posted December 16, 2021 Author Posted December 16, 2021 No problem, just wasn't sure if it was being looked at or not. I appreciate it, thank you!
Management Matt Posted February 21, 2022 Management Posted February 21, 2022 Hi there, I think it's likely that we'll remove native Facebook promotion support as it's becoming close to impossible to keep up and also to get apps approved. A likely replacement will be using Zapier to promote to Facebook. Marc, brandoninsc and Foolboy 3
Dreadknux Posted February 22, 2022 Author Posted February 22, 2022 Thanks for the follow-up Matt - makes sense, Facebook changes their whole API every five minutes! Zapier isn't really something I'd have the budget for, so hopefully this can also be solved by a marketplace app from a community developer or something.
Daniel F Posted February 22, 2022 Posted February 22, 2022 2 minutes ago, Dreadknux said: Thanks for the follow-up Matt - makes sense, Facebook changes their whole API every five minutes! Zapier isn't really something I'd have the budget for, so hopefully this can also be solved by a marketplace app from a community developer or something. Zapier has a free tier which works really great for most stuff. Dreadknux 1
Dreadknux Posted February 28, 2022 Author Posted February 28, 2022 (edited) Appreciate the responses - I've thought about it some more, and while the position you're leaning towards does make sense, I'm hoping that you might reconsider and feel that this may be worth the extra dev effort. I've really come to admire the Promote feature of the IPS software, and I feel its purpose was to offer a one-stop solution for community admins to broadcast interesting content across their connected social media platforms. I figured that this could be a really cool USP for the IPS software that could expand to things like Discord, Instagram, Tumblr etc connectivity too. It'd be a shame if this feature stopped at Twitter and reversed course with Facebook. But, I understand if you have other priorities. I know there are third party solutions like Zapier that can help make things like this work, but what I love about the IPB software is the potential for its all-in-one built in solutions (it's a reason why I purchased Pages, with the intent to adapt it to a blog that I can migrate my Wordpress over to one day). At least, I hope there is a means for community plug-in developers to build something for Marketplace that can fill the gap and add/fix Facebook to the baked-in Promote service. Edited February 28, 2022 by Dreadknux Foolboy 1
Marc Posted February 28, 2022 Posted February 28, 2022 19 minutes ago, Dreadknux said: Appreciate the responses - I've thought about it some more, and while the position you're leaning towards does make sense, I'm hoping that you might reconsider and feel that this may be worth the extra dev effort. I've really come to admire the Promote feature of the IPS software, and I feel its purpose was to offer a one-stop solution for community admins to broadcast interesting content across their connected social media platforms. I figured that this could be a really cool USP for the IPS software that could expand to things like Discord, Instagram, Tumblr etc connectivity too. It'd be a shame if this feature stopped at Twitter and reversed course with Facebook. But, I understand if you have other priorities. I know there are third party solutions like Zapier that can help make things like this work, but what I love about the IPB software is the potential for its all-in-one built in solutions (it's a reason why I purchased Pages, with the intent to adapt it to a blog that I can migrate my Wordpress over to one day). At least, I hope there is a means for community plug-in developers to build something for Marketplace that can fill the gap and add/fix Facebook to the baked-in Promote service. The problem here is its simply becoming too difficult for the average user to set up, and we are changing items constantly in an effort to keep up with a constantly changing environment unfortunately. Zapier would resolve that issue on both counts
kotaco Posted June 21, 2022 Posted June 21, 2022 On 2/21/2022 at 8:04 AM, Matt said: Hi there, I think it's likely that we'll remove native Facebook promotion support as it's becoming close to impossible to keep up and also to get apps approved. A likely replacement will be using Zapier to promote to Facebook. Does this mean we will have the ability to utilize "Featured" or "Promoted" content as a Zapier trigger? Currently, I have no way of promoting content that has been selected and/or featured via Facebook. For example, I am trying to create a Facebook/Instagram post when a Gallery Image is marked as Featured or Promoted. The current options do not allow for this. Would love to do the same with blogs and topics.
Marc Posted June 21, 2022 Posted June 21, 2022 Just spoken to one or our developers, and we have this on our list for the near future kotaco 1
Daniel F Posted June 23, 2022 Posted June 23, 2022 On 6/21/2022 at 2:34 AM, kotaco said: Does this mean we will have the ability to utilize "Featured" or "Promoted" content as a Zapier trigger? Currently, I have no way of promoting content that has been selected and/or featured via Facebook. For example, I am trying to create a Facebook/Instagram post when a Gallery Image is marked as Featured or Promoted. The current options do not allow for this. Would love to do the same with blogs and topics. Take a look at We have added a new webhook for an upcoming release which is fired when a content item was fired 🙂
Foolboy Posted August 11, 2022 Posted August 11, 2022 Hello there, I'm trying to reactivate this feature on my IPS site as well. (I was successfully using this feature a couple years ago until Facebook has changed the graph API as @Dreadknux mentioned above) However, as of IPS 4.7.1, this feature is still relying on the deprecated Facebook permission, as shown in the screenshot below. Does that mean this feature is basically useless, unless I chose to do the Zapier integration for this task? In my opinion, this feature, along with Twitter promotion, is really useful for my website and should not be abandoned. Please reconsider to maintain this feature and update it to compatible with new Meta's requirement. Thank you in advance.
Marc Posted August 11, 2022 Posted August 11, 2022 1 minute ago, Foolboy said: Hello there, I'm trying to reactivate this feature on my IPS site as well. (I was successfully using this feature a couple years ago until Facebook has changed the graph API as @Dreadknux mentioned above) However, as of IPS 4.7.1, this feature is still relying on the deprecated Facebook permission, as shown in the screenshot below. Does that mean this feature is basically useless, unless I chose to do the Zapier integration for this task? In my opinion, this feature, along with Twitter promotion, is really useful for my website and should not be abandoned. Please reconsider to maintain this feature and update it to compatible with new Meta's requirement. Thank you in advance. Please see the response above from my colleague https://invisioncommunity.com/forums/topic/464562-social-media-promotion-bug-facebook-parameters-out-of-date/?do=findComment&comment=2882896 Foolboy 1
Recommended Posts